Tom Cosm is an electronic musician, Ableton Certified Trainer, and the technical co-founder of Telepathic Instruments. Widely known for his early Ableton Live tutorials and inventive use of hacked gear, Tom has built a reputation as a true audio mad scientist—transforming data, brainwaves, and even bugs into expressive sound. In this conversation, Tom shares his journey from early YouTube educator to the co-creator of Orchid, a new instrument, dreamt up by Tame Impala's Kevin Parker, built to spark musical ideas with immediacy and joy. We explore the evolution of his creative philosophy, how tools can invite spontaneity, and what he's learned about music (and life) by building instruments from scratch. Listen on Apple, Spotify, YouTube Takeaways: From YouTube to Orchid - Tom's journey started with early Ableton tutorials on YouTube and led to co-creating Orchid—a creative "ideas machine" that helps musicians quickly generate complex chord progressions. Music in Everything - Whether converting brainwaves, weather data, or the movement of a spider into sound, Tom finds musicality in everyday patterns and natural systems. Designing for Play - Tom emphasizes having fun while making music. Orchid was intentionally built without a screen to encourage tactile exploration and playful interactions. Community-Driven Development - Community has been a constant factor in Tom's work and continues through community-feedback on Orchid. Making Time for Music Again - After years focused on building hardware, Tom is excited to return to making music—starting with 80 unfinished tracks and a fresh wave of curiosity. "Você sabe o que faz os produtos de luxo franceses serem admirados e reconhecidos no mundo inteiro?" Em parte, é porque essa indústria se apoia na originalidade e em um forte trabalho artesanal. Essa fonte inesgotável de criatividade e expertise tornou-se um símbolo de sofisticação e elegância atemporal. Porém, há uma escassez de mão de obra no setor, e as empresas tentam atrair novos interessados. Um evento que vai até domingo (5), no Grand Palais, em Paris, permite ao público conhecer essa verdadeira arte, transmitida de geração em geração. Maria Paula Carvalho, da RFI em Paris. Em um mundo globalizado, onde a produção em massa ganha cada vez mais espaço, o artesanato continua sendo um pilar essencial da indústria do luxo na França. Aqui, os artesãos que dominam técnicas tradicionais são os guardiões de uma herança em que cada gesto é executado com paixão, em busca da perfeição. É o que explica Fabien Lauch, que trocou o antigo emprego em comunicação para esculpir cristais: "É preciso ser delicado, minucioso, paciente, mas o resultado final é magnífico. E cada vez que vemos o resultado, nós dizemos: é realmente uma profissão bonita." Ele utiliza uma lixa especial para fazer os diferentes motivos que decoram os copos da marca St-Louis, que tem 430 anos de história. Fabien conheceu a profissão por intermédio de um amigo e decidiu seguir a carreira: "Desde pequeno eu sou bastante manual. Então, eu fiz uma reconversão. Antes eu era agente de comunicação e quis fazer alguma coisa com as minhas mãos." Magalie Yin ensina os pontos de costura usados na marca de sapatos J.M. Weston, fundada em 1891. Para confeccionar um modelo da marca, são necessárias 180 etapas. "Eu adoro trabalhar com as mãos, tocar a textura do couro, fabricar coisas", ela diz em entrevista à RFI. "O que me deixa orgulhosa é ver o resultado final do trabalho." A famosa porcelana de Limoges toma forma nos moldes manuseados por Antoine Bouby, artesão da empresa Bernardaud, fundada em 1863. "E agora nós tiramos do molde e aí está. Temos uma flor, você pode ver que o gesso absorveu toda a água da porcelana, o que faz com que possamos manipulá-la", mostra à reportagem. "Nos trabalhos manuais como este, é preciso ter paixão. É algo que só se faz com o coração." Depois, a peça vai ao forno e é pintada. "Isso que estamos mostrando é uma ínfima ideia de tudo o que podemos fazer com porcelana", diz ele, que não sente que está trabalhando, mas sim desfrutando do que faz. "Quando trabalhamos um longo tempo num projeto — dois meses, seis meses, até um ano ou dois — e vemos a peça sair do forno, é uma sensação incrível." Antoine conta que o trabalho de artesão chegou a ser "denegrido" há 20 ou 30 anos, como algo destinado a quem não tinha formação acadêmica. Hoje, a situação é outra: "No fim do dia, nós fizemos alguma coisa, é concreto", ele diz. "Há gente que fez grandes estudos e agora retorna aos ateliês." Um mercado que precisa recrutar Seja na criação de louças, roupas ou acessórios, o trabalho manual está presente em tudo. No mercado do luxo, os profissionais usam as mãos para criar peças únicas e sob medida. Bordadeiras, chapeleiras... todos trazem um toque de elegância artesanal a cada criação. Essas tradições são cuidadosamente preservadas para garantir a qualidade excepcional dos produtos acabados. Ao todo, 32 empresas exibem seus ateliês no Grand Palais, em Paris, assim como 18 escolas de excelência da França nas áreas de Moda, Artesanato e Design. Sob a cúpula de vidro deste monumento do fim do século XIX, centenas de artesãos demonstram sua destreza diante dos olhos atentos do público. "O evento Les Deux Mains du Luxe é destinado a provocar a vocação nos jovens e adultos em reconversão, porque faltam 20 mil artesãos na França para os próximos cinco anos", explica Bénédicte Epinay, diretora do Comitê Colbert. "É importante dizer que estas profissões não são exercidas por falta de opção, mas por escolha", completa a executiva do grupo que reúne 98 marcas de luxo e organiza o evento. "O artesanato de arte é a coluna vertebral da indústria do luxo que o mundo inteiro deseja." Bénédicte Epinay explica que a média de idade dos artesãos atualmente é de 55 anos. Mas ela alerta: para assumir um posto numa empresa de luxo, são necessários de cinco a dez anos de formação. "O artesanato de arte é a coluna vertebral da indústria do luxo que o mundo inteiro quer. Sem o artesanato, não há indústria do luxo. Então é preciso preservar essas profissões." "A maioria das Maisons do Comitê Colbert nasceu no começo do século XIX. Já passaram por crises econômicas, guerras e novas invenções. É nossa responsabilidade hoje transmitir novamente essas técnicas aos jovens que chegam ao mercado de trabalho." A RFI conversou com Lou Stepnewisky, estudante, sobre o interesse dos jovens nesse tipo de profissão. "Infelizmente, eu não acho que o artesanato interesse muito aos jovens hoje em dia", diz. "É muito legal ver eventos como este, em que podemos ver como eles trabalham e visitar tantos ateliês." Patrimônio francês Apurar uma fragrância ou fazer um simples laço no frasco de um perfume clássico exige técnica, como explica Didy Duchesme, artesã da perfumaria Guerlain. Ela mostra os detalhes da embalagem do centenário Shalimar: "Queremos mostrar aos jovens que estes trabalhos existem, que podemos lhes transmitir e tentamos passar o gosto e o interesse de exercer essas profissões que fazem parte do patrimônio francês." Antes, ela trabalhava na hotelaria, mas também decidiu fazer uma reconversão profissional e, oito anos depois, não se arrepende: "Eu aprendi um bom trabalho que me dá muito prazer e eu tento ser fiel aos meus clientes." As casas de luxo estão divididas em sete áreas temáticas: Louças, Couro, Decoração, Gastronomia e Hospitalidade, Joias e Relógios, Moda, Perfumes e Cosméticos. "Na Hermès, a maior parte das técnicas é feita à mão", explica Alice, que trabalhava com couro para confeccionar bolsas famosas diante dos olhos curiosos do público. "Não é difícil, nós temos as boas ferramentas e a formação completa, mas tem que amar esse trabalho com couro." Em parceria com o jornal Le Monde, o evento também oferece uma série de conferências que enriquecem a experiência da visitação com depoimentos, master classes e debates sobre design, o futuro das profissões de luxo, formação e trajetórias de carreira. Ao preservar essa herança artesanal, a moda francesa continua a inspirar e surpreender o mundo.

Roland Pérez nous éclaire sur l'interdiction récente d'un ingrédient présent dans de nombreux vernis à ongles semi-permanents. Depuis le 1er septembre 2025, le TPO, une substance jugée cancérigène, mutagène et toxique pour la reproduction, est désormais banni de tous les produits cosmétiques dans l'Union Européenne. Roland Pérez explique les raisons de cette décision et les conséquences pour les professionnels du secteur, qui doivent immédiatement cesser d'utiliser et de commercialiser ces produits. Alex Grey is an American visual artist, author, teacher, and Vajrayana practitioner known for creating spiritual and psychedelic artwork such as his 21-painting Sacred Mirrors series. He works in multiple forms including performance art, process art, installation art, sculpture, visionary art, and painting. He is also on the board of advisors for the Center for Cognitive Liberty and Ethics, and is the Chair of Wisdom University's Sacred Art Department. He and his wife Allyson Grey are the co-founders of The Chapel of Sacred Mirrors (CoSM), a non-profit organization in Wappingers Falls, New York.Allyson Grey, a conceptual abstract painter and co-founder of CoSM, Chapel of Sacred Mirrors, has long been a mentor and influencer of the contemporary Visionary Art movement. In 1971, in a psychedelic awakening through the guidance of Ram Dass' book Be Here Now, Allyson heard a voice calling her to express in her art an essentialized world view. Chaos, Order & Secret Writing came to artistically symbolize the three essential characteristics of human perception, a minimal yet all-encompassing artistic statement worthy of immersion for a lifetime.
